Transaction 5ca601d6a4e51ce194f0263ed20dd3b3f9b50fcb4f5963c4d9d5b197dbe70bf9
1 Input
2 Outputs
- 5ca601d6a4e51ce194f0263ed20dd3b3f9b50fcb4f5963c4d9d5b197dbe70bf9:0
- 5ca601d6a4e51ce194f0263ed20dd3b3f9b50fcb4f5963c4d9d5b197dbe70bf9:1
value 38245293
address 135juQvV1fFDAfpMaLtbKJeYLRuT78smWP
value 167344
address 36xcbvrosHjKAdQHbx67iFy5PbjKdYnZst